For CQPSK transmitted signals the symbols are decoded into separate I and Q levels in accordance with Table
14. The I and Q signals are Raised Cosine, H(f) filtered, D-to-A converted and output to their respective
modulator output ports, I to MOD_1 and Q to MOD_2, as shown in Figure 16. The symbol decoder includes a
state memory that is used in conjunction with the symbol code to select the I and Q levels. The maximum
output range, corresponding to the levels of +1 and -1 of Table 14, need to be defined prior to the CMX880
transmitting a CQPSK signal. The default range is defined by writing the ‘+1’ and ‘-1’ limits by “C-BUS”
command.
